Cost-Effectiveness
One of the most significant advantages of opting for second-hand games in Gurgaon is the price. You can often find popular titles at a fraction of the original cost. For gamers on a budget, this means you can try more games without stretching your wallet. On the other hand, new releases are often pricier at launch. While they offer the latest content, most people end up paying double or triple what pre-owned games cost.
Quality and Longevity
Buying new games gives you the guarantee of pristine condition, no scratches, missing discs, or outdated software. In contrast, second-hand games may have slight wear and tear, but most reputable sellers ensure they are tested before sale. Environmental Impact
An often-overlooked factor is sustainability. If you choose used games in Delhi, it naturally reduces waste and extends the life of game discs and packaging. By reusing games, you contribute to a greener gaming habit. New releases, while exciting, require fresh production and packaging, which adds to environmental strain.
